If you are facing foreclosure in Eden Prairie, Minnesota, an experienced foreclosure attorney can help you understand your rights and options. Minnesota law requires a strict legal process for foreclosures, including a notice period and a redemption period. A local attorney can guide you through mediation, loan modifications, or defending against a foreclosure lawsuit.

What Does a Foreclosure Attorney in Eden Prairie Cost?

Typical costs for a foreclosure attorney in Minnesota vary. A flat fee for a simple foreclosure defense may range from 1,500 to 5,000. Hourly rates often fall between 200 and 400 per hour. Some attorneys charge a retainer upfront. Costs can increase if the case goes to trial or involves bankruptcy. This is general information, not legal advice.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the foreclosure process in Minnesota?
In Minnesota, a foreclosure can be judicial or non-judicial. For non-judicial foreclosures, the lender must publish a notice and wait at least 8 weeks before the sale. The borrower has a redemption period of 6 months after the sale, which can be shorter for abandoned properties.
Can I stop a foreclosure in Eden Prairie?
Yes, you may stop a foreclosure by reinstating the loan, filing for bankruptcy, or negotiating a loan modification. Minnesota also offers a foreclosure mediation program for homeowners with owner-occupied homes.
